DIFFERENCES BETWEEN LTL VS. FTL. The primary difference between LTL vs FTL is the amount of trailer space used for shipping. LTL stands for “less than truckload” and is used when freight only takes up a portion of a trailer. LTL is typically used for a shipment … WebThese classes range from 50 to 500 and are based on freight density, stow-ability, value, handling, and liability. The LTL freight class is inversely proportional to the cargo’s density. A lower LTL freight class usually indicates that the shipment is easier to handle and more difficult to damage during transport. WebLess than truckload freight (LTL) is used for the transportation of small shipments or when a shipment doesn’t require the use of an entire trailer. This type of LTL transport can be used where the cargo weighs up to 15,000 pounds. Small loads of freight are usually arranged on pallets and can be as small as 150 pounds. Web25 sep. 2024 · Less-than-truckload (LTL) shipping involves the carriage of amounts of freight that do not fill up entire trucks. One factor that can make LTL more complicated is that a single truck may take goods for six to eight different parties, with each batch bound for a different destination.
